Fleetondemand and TfGM work in partnership to power a MaaS solution for Greater Manchester

imove-app.jpg

Transport for Greater Manchester (TfGM) recently worked in partnership with Fleetondemand’s award-winning Mobility as a Service (MaaS) application Mobilleo to power its ground-breaking IMOVE project.

The EU Funded IMOVE project, supported by TfGM, was established to create an integrated travel solution for the people of Manchester by improving the way that different modes of transport work together in the city.

The aims of the project were to reduce traffic congestion and encourage shared and active travel by allowing passengers to manage their journeys using a single application.

The Mobilleo platform consolidated multiple modes of transport for the project into a single IMOVE branded app. This provided travellers with instant access to car hire, car clubs, trains, buses, Metrolink trams and TfGM’s Local Link Service allowing them to plan, book and pay for each journey conveniently using any iOS or Android device.

Ross Basnett, Strategic Account Director at Fleetondemand, said: “We were delighted to work in partnership with TfGM to provide the technology behind the IMOVE project. By tailoring a bespoke version of our Mobilleo software and linking together all the different transport options available to travellers in Manchester, we proved how it’s possible to cut congestion and improve air quality in a way that can potentially be rolled out right across Greater Manchester.”
